Straws are shipped into a box with dimensions of 6.0x6.0x8.0 inches. Each straw is 3/8 inches wide and 7 and 3/4 inches long. Ho
sattari [20]

Answer:

256

Step-by-step explanation:

First, let's see the height of the box (8 inches) is long enough for one straw (7 inches and 3/4) but not enough for 2... so there could be only one layer.

Now the box is a prism with a square base (6 inches each side).

How many straws can we fit on one side?  We have to divide the width of the box by the width of a straw.  

row = \frac{6}{3/8} = \frac{48}{3} = 16

We can fit 16 straw per 6-side side of the box... Since the box is 6x6 inches, we can then fit 16 x 16 straws in it... 256 total.
